Bronx Legal Services, a program of Legal Services NYC, seeks a Paralegal to work in our Housing Unit’s Tenants Rights Coalition (TRC) as part of a team working on anti-displacement advocacy work in the Bronx, focused on supporting Bronx communities facing significant housing needs in light of rapid and potentially disruptive neighborhood changes and gentrification.

We seek a candidate who is excited to work in a fast-paced environment with housing advocates focusing on preserving affordable housing for low-income communities through representation of tenants in group cases, Housing Court eviction proceedings, other litigation and advocacy, and collaboration with community-based organizations. The Paralegal will be expected to work closely with tenants, lawyers, tenant organizers, tenant associations and community partners. Regular evening outreach and occasional weekend outreach will be necessary.

The Paralegal will be involved in many aspects of the work of the TRC, including conducting community education and outreach at off-site locations, advocating for tenants in administrative forums, providing litigation support in multi-plaintiff cases, and researching and investigating slumlords.
